27 #include <linux/delay.h>
28 #include <linux/errno.h>
29 #include <linux/init.h>
30 #include <linux/kernel.h>
31 #include <linux/module.h>
32 #include <linux/moduleparam.h>
33 #include <linux/string.h>
34 #include <linux/slab.h>
35
36 #include "dvb_frontend.h"
37 #include "lnbp22.h"
38
39 static int debug;
40 module_param(debug, int, 0644);
41 MODULE_PARM_DESC(debug, "Turn on/off debugging (default:off).");
42
43
44 #define dprintk(lvl, arg...) if (debug >= (lvl)) printk(arg)
45
46 struct lnbp22 {
47 u8 config[4];
48 struct i2c_adapter *i2c;
49 };
50
51 static int lnbp22_set_voltage(struct dvb_frontend *fe,
52 enum fe_sec_voltage voltage)
53 {
54 struct lnbp22 *lnbp22 = (struct lnbp22 *)fe->sec_priv;
55 struct i2c_msg msg = {
56 .addr = 0x08,
57 .flags = 0,
58 .buf = (char *)&lnbp22->config,
59 .len = sizeof(lnbp22->config),
60 };
61
62 dprintk(1, "%s: %d (18V=%d 13V=%d)\n", __func__, voltage,
63 SEC_VOLTAGE_18, SEC_VOLTAGE_13);
64
65 lnbp22->config[3] = 0x60; /* Power down */
66 switch (voltage) {
67 case SEC_VOLTAGE_OFF:
68 break;
69 case SEC_VOLTAGE_13:
70 lnbp22->config[3] |= LNBP22_EN;
71 break;
72 case SEC_VOLTAGE_18:
73 lnbp22->config[3] |= (LNBP22_EN | LNBP22_VSEL);
74 break;
75 default:
76 return -EINVAL;
77 }
78
79 dprintk(1, "%s: 0x%02x)\n", __func__, lnbp22->config[3]);
80 return (i2c_transfer(lnbp22->i2c, &msg, 1) == 1) ? 0 : -EIO;
81 }
82
83 static int lnbp22_enable_high_lnb_voltage(struct dvb_frontend *fe, long arg)
84 {
85 struct lnbp22 *lnbp22 = (struct lnbp22 *) fe->sec_priv;
86 struct i2c_msg msg = {
87 .addr = 0x08,
88 .flags = 0,
89 .buf = (char *)&lnbp22->config,
90 .len = sizeof(lnbp22->config),
91 };
92
93 dprintk(1, "%s: %d\n", __func__, (int)arg);
94 if (arg)
95 lnbp22->config[3] |= LNBP22_LLC;
96 else
97 lnbp22->config[3] &= ~LNBP22_LLC;
98
99 return (i2c_transfer(lnbp22->i2c, &msg, 1) == 1) ? 0 : -EIO;
100 }
101
102 static void lnbp22_release(struct dvb_frontend *fe)
103 {
104 dprintk(1, "%s\n", __func__);
105 /* LNBP power off */
106 lnbp22_set_voltage(fe, SEC_VOLTAGE_OFF);
107
108 /* free data */
109 kfree(fe->sec_priv);
110 fe->sec_priv = NULL;
111 }
112
113 struct dvb_frontend *lnbp22_attach(struct dvb_frontend *fe,
114 struct i2c_adapter *i2c)
115 {
116 struct lnbp22 *lnbp22 = kmalloc(sizeof(struct lnbp22), GFP_KERNEL);
117 if (!lnbp22)
118 return NULL;
119
120 /* default configuration */
121 lnbp22->config[0] = 0x00; /* ? */
122 lnbp22->config[1] = 0x28; /* ? */
123 lnbp22->config[2] = 0x48; /* ? */
124 lnbp22->config[3] = 0x60; /* Power down */
125 lnbp22->i2c = i2c;
126 fe->sec_priv = lnbp22;
127
128 /* detect if it is present or not */
129 if (lnbp22_set_voltage(fe, SEC_VOLTAGE_OFF)) {
130 dprintk(0, "%s LNBP22 not found\n", __func__);
131 kfree(lnbp22);
132 fe->sec_priv = NULL;
133 return NULL;
134 }
135
136 /* install release callback */
137 fe->ops.release_sec = lnbp22_release;
138
139 /* override frontend ops */
140 fe->ops.set_voltage = lnbp22_set_voltage;
141 fe->ops.enable_high_lnb_voltage = lnbp22_enable_high_lnb_voltage;
142
143 return fe;
144 }
145 EXPORT_SYMBOL(lnbp22_attach);
146
147 MODULE_DESCRIPTION("Driver for lnb supply and control ic lnbp22");
148 MODULE_AUTHOR("Dominik Kuhlen");
149 MODULE_LICENSE("GPL");
